The Los Angeles Sparks have signed Alissa Pili to a player developmental contract as they resume play on July 6, 2026. Head coach Lynne Roberts announced the signing during practice, confirming that Pili has been with the team since early June while rehabilitating from an injury. Laura Ziegler has been waived to make room for Pili. Ziegler played three games for the Sparks, averaging 2.7 points. Pili was previously with the Sparks last season, averaging 3.2 points over five games after being selected by the Minnesota Lynx in the 2024 WNBA Draft. She is currently day-to-day as she has not yet been medically cleared to play.
